    GENERAL STATEMENT OF JOB

    The Mental Health/Substance Use ("MHSU") Care Manager ("MHSU Care Manager") is responsible for providing proactive intervention and coordination of care to eligible Vaya Health members and recipients ("members") to ensure that these individuals receive appropriate assessment and services. The MHSU Care Manager works with the member and care team to alleviate inappropriate levels of care or care gaps through assessment, multidisciplinary team care planning, linkage and/or coordination of services needed by the member across the MH, SU, intellectual/ developmental disability ("I/DD"), traumatic brain injury ("TBI") physical health, pharmacy, long-term services and supports ("LTSS") and unmet health-related resource needs networks. MHSU Care Managers support and may provide transition planning assistance to state, and community hospitals and residential facilities and track individuals discharged from facility settings to ensure they follow up with aftercare services and receive needed assistance to prevent further hospitalization. This is a mobile position with work done in a variety of locations, including members' home communities. The MHSU Care Manager also works with other Vaya staff, members, relatives, caregivers/ natural supports, providers, and community stakeholders.     QUALIFICATIONS & EDUCATION REQUIREMENTS

    Bachelor's degree in a field related to health, psychology, sociology, social work, nursing or another relevant human services area is preferred. One of the following years of experience:

    • Serving members with BH conditions:
      1. Two (2) years of experience working directly with individuals with BH conditions
    • Serving members with LTSS needs
      1. Two (2) years of prior Long-tern Services and Supports and/or Home Community Based Services coordination, care delivery monitoring and care management experience.
      2. This experience may be concurrent with the two years of experience working directly with individuals with BH conditions, an I/DD, or a TBI, described above

    *Must meet the criteria of being a North Carolina Qualified Professional with the population served in 10A NCAC 27G .0104

    OR a combination of education and experience as follows:

    Meet North Carolina's Qualified Professional Definition:

    If graduate of a college or university with a Bachelor's degree is in field other than Human Services, then incumbent must have four years of full-time accumulated experience in mental health with population served

    If a graduate of a college or university with a Bachelor's Degree in Nursing and licensed as RN, then incumbent must have four years of full-time accumulated experience in mental health with population served. Experience can be before or after obtaining RN licensure.

    If graduate of a college or university with a Master's level degree in Human Services, although only one year is needed to reach QP status, the incumbent must still have at least two years of experience with the population served.

    Licensure/Certification Required:

    If Bachelor's degree in nursing and RN, incumbent must be licensed to practice in the State of North Carolina by the North Carolina Board of Nursing.
